I'm sure the answer is WASTAGE, where 'used to be' is 'was', 't' is time and 'age' is 'grow old'.

But how does 'exhausting' become 'wastage'? They are different parts of speech, and not synonyms as far as I can see.

barry1010 agreed, but 'wastage' is a noun and 'exhausting' is a participle. Normally a crossword clue of Guardian standard would match parts of speech.

To put it another way, they are not interchangeable:

'The run was exhausting' is not the same as 'the run was wastage'.
